Description

The Popa Monastery was founded in 1606 by Alonso García Paredes an Augustinian Recollet Priest. It was not inhabited by the Augustinian friars since 1822 until 1963. It has always been, The Candelaria Virgin Sanctuary, Patroness of Cartagena, and Her image is worshipped by the People of God in the Chapel of the Monastery.

The Pope John Paul II in his Apostolic Visit to Cartagena, canonically crowned the image of our Lady of La Candelaria, the 6th of July of 1986 [onventodelapopa.com]
